Rosa-Ruffin-Obituary

Rosa Ruffin

Norfolk, Virginia

About

LOCATION
Norfolk, Virginia

Obituary

Send Flowers

Rosa Lean Ruffin CHESAPEAKE - Jesus Christ, the Son of the Living God, chose one of His precious and beautiful roses from His living garden to be with Him forevermore Nov. 17, 2008, where Sunday morning worship will have no end. Rosa Lean Ruffin, born to the late Deacon Peter Freeman and...

Read More

Guest Book

Not sure what to say?